Yes. The code points to your form’s address; changes to fields or text don’t affect that.
Yes, with pre-filled variants (Medium/Max) you create a dedicated link and QR code for each situation — and you see the statistics per code.
SVG: that’s a vector format and stays razor-sharp at any size. For screens and documents, PNG is fine.
Yes — the QR code opens your form, where the person filling it in simply pays via iDEAL or another method you offer.
